09:12 — The Tidybot sweeper at Qorran Labs got a little overzealous and flagged live staging volumes as orphans. Nothing was deleted (grace period saved us), but the candidate list included resources tagged by the Ashgrove team. For the security review: deletion approvals were never bypassed. The sweeper ran under the build shown below.

build token for tawif-bahip: htk31_68bba16e1afabfef4ecc69408c06f16

Welcome to the Larkspur platform team. Our schema migrations follow an expand-and-contract pattern so Quillbase stays online during deploys: add new columns first, dual-write, backfill, then drop old columns in a later release. Never run a contract step in the same release as its expand step. The migration runner itself is gated behind a sealed operator account; to activate your runner access in staging, use the recovery passphrase appended below.

recovery phrase for bajeg-kawip: fraox-fenath-noveth

## Onboarding: shipping Portionly

Hey, welcome! Portionly is our recipe-scaling calculator — it takes a recipe and scales ingredients up or down without mangling the fractions. Releases go out Tuesdays; you cut the tag, CI does the rest. One heads-up: the signing vault occasionally locks after CI hiccups. Recovery is quick if you have the passphrase handy, which is:

recovery phrase for yajof-bagap: oliwyn-ulaael